Data Storage & Security

All of Freight Tiger applications store data in highly secure and scalable world-class AWS cloud servers.

 

Following are the key points to note:

  1. Freight Tiger's APIs are HTTPS so the message passing (assuming message here means API calls) are over a secured channel where the messages are digitally signed by both parties.

  2. The data stored in Freight Tiger is encrypted at rest.

  3. Freight Tiger shares their IP address which can be whitelisted by its clients

  4. We don't support SOAP based APIs. We only offer REST based HTTP APIs.

  5. Clients can connect with Freight Tiger web services and use a JWT token to authenticate with Freight Tiger systems
